A cyberdeck is a portable, often handheld or laptop-sized computing device designed primarily for hacking, cybernetic interfacing, or advanced digital operations, inspired by cyberpunk culture and science fiction. When everything is 3D printed and built around a Raspberry Pi 5 with 16GB RAM, the cyberdeck becomes a highly customizable, compact, and powerful tool tailored to the user’s specific needs.

Key Features and Description:

  1. 3D Printed Enclosure:
  • Custom Design: The entire casing and structural components are created using 3D printing technology, allowing for unique, ergonomic, and lightweight designs.
  • Material Choices: Commonly printed with durable materials like PLA, ABS, or PETG, offering strength and heat resistance.
  • Modular Components: The design can include slots and mounts for peripherals, cooling fans, batteries, and ports, all integrated seamlessly.
  1. Raspberry Pi 5 (16GB RAM):
  • High Performance: The latest Raspberry Pi 5 offers a powerful quad-core processor with 16GB of RAM, sufficient for multitasking, running complex programs, and even some machine learning tasks.
  • Connectivity: Multiple USB ports, HDMI output, Ethernet, Wi-Fi, Bluetooth, and GPIO pins for hardware interfacing.
  • Energy Efficient: Low power consumption compared to traditional laptops or desktops, ideal for portable use.
  1. Input Devices:
  • Custom Keyboard: A 3D printed mechanical or membrane keyboard tailored to the user’s preference, possibly backlit with RGB LEDs.
  • Touchscreen or Display: Integrated LCD or OLED display, mounted within the 3D printed frame, providing clear visuals and interface control.
  • Trackpad or Joystick: For precise cursor control, often integrated into the design.
  1. Power Supply:
  • Battery Pack: Rechargeable lithium-ion or lithium-polymer batteries housed within the case, providing several hours of operation.
  • Power Management: Circuitry for safe charging, voltage regulation, and battery monitoring, all integrated and housed within the printed enclosure.
  1. Cooling System:
  • Passive and Active Cooling: Heat sinks attached to the Raspberry Pi CPU and possibly small fans embedded in the enclosure to maintain optimal temperatures during intensive tasks.
  1. Software and Use Cases:
  • Operating System: A lightweight Linux distribution optimized for Raspberry Pi, such as Raspberry Pi OS, Kali Linux, or custom cybersecurity-focused distros.
  • Hacking Tools: Pre-installed software suites for network analysis, penetration testing, cryptography, and digital forensics.
  • Custom Scripts and Interfaces: User-developed applications catering to specific hacking or interfacing tasks.
  1. Expansion and Customization:
  • GPIO Extensions: Access to Raspberry Pi’s GPIO pins for connecting sensors, RFID readers, SDR modules, or other electronic components.
  • Modular Upgrades: 3D printed add-ons for additional screens, external drives, or specialized hardware.

In summary, a fully 3D printed cyberdeck built around a Raspberry Pi 5 with 16GB RAM is a personal, powerful, and portable computing device, designed with flexibility and customization in mind. It combines the tactile satisfaction of custom hardware with the versatility of open-source software, making it ideal for cyberpunk enthusiasts, hackers, makers, and tech hobbyists.
